There are 33.8 fluid ounces in a liter. There are 128 fluid ounces in a gallon. About how many liters are in a gallon?

: Identify the given conversion factors

- $$33.8 \text{ fluid ounces} = 1 \text{ liter}
- 128 \text{ fluid ounces} = 1 \text{ gallon}

Step 3:
: Set up the conversion calculation

\frac{128 \text{ fluid ounces/gallon}}{33.8 \text{ fluid ounces/liter}}
We want to find how many liters are in a gallon, so we'll divide the number of fluid ounces in a gallon by the number of fluid ounces in a liter:

Step 4:
: Perform the division

\frac{128}{33.8} = 3.7868 \text{ liters/gallon}

Step 5:
: Round to a reasonable number of significant figures

Since the original measurements have 3 significant figures, we'll round to 3.79 liters.

Final Answer

There are approximately 3.79 \text{ liters} in a gallon.
